icon. Select the paper clip icon below the Description field, or drag and drop files directly into the Description field of the PR. You can also make existing optional reviewers required, or change required reviewers to optional or remove them, unless they're required by policy. After you create a PR, you can manage its labels in the Labels section. For example change, Active work items to Resolved. Accepted values: IDs of work items to link to the new pull request. To update details of a PR, use az repos pr update with the required PR --id parameter. In this walkthrough, you set up a new repository, made changes to the repository where so changes conflict with those on your local machine, merged the changes, and pushed the changes to the repository. Here Ive chosen the master and Take Source. There is Build Artifact. Why does Mister Mxyzptlk need to have a weakness in the comics? When conflicting content changes cause a conflict, you can choose Merge Changes in Merge Tool. Next, click the Source Control icon in the left toolbar. When submitting pull requests, there often are merge conflicts with our WPF resource files (simple XML). Right-click the changes and click Accept Changes. Repos must be enabled on your project. From the Pull Requests view, select New Pull Request. How do I safely merge a Git branch into master? After you push or update a feature branch, Azure Repos prompts you to create a PR in the Code view on the web. Add new wheels or fuzzy dice to our cars? You now have a file named newpythonfile.py on the master branch in your Git repository. I ran into a merge conflict. Is it correct to use "the" before "materials used in making buildings are"? To add a tag when creating a PR, type a tag name in the Tags section. Accepted values: Transition any work items linked to the pull request into the next logical state, for example Resolved. Azure DevOps organization URL. Switch to the branch you want to merge using git checkout command. I have solid experience in designing and implementing Enterprise Multi-Cloud Technology Solutions, Technology Architecture, Solution Architecture, Cloud & DevOps Implementation. Making statements based on opinion; back them up with references or personal experience. As you enter a name or email address, a list of matching users or groups appears. This will help to add context to the conversations in the channel. How do I resolve merge conflicts in a Git repository? Set the pull request to complete automatically when all policies have passed and the source branch can be merged into the target branch. Accepted values: Message to display when commits are merged. If a conflict or error prevents PR completion, email notifies you of the issue. So there are now conflicts that you will need to resolve conflicts before you can commit your changes. Build task will automatically run over a thousand code quality checks for various languages. To remove draft status from a PR, set --draft to false.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. When you have multiple changes, use the arrow button in the upper right to walk through your changes. Select any of the following post-completion options: Linked work items are also updated showing the PR completion. Find centralized, trusted content and collaborate around the technologies you use most. After you push or update a feature branch, Azure Repos displays a prompt to create a PR. Based on the Resharper Command-Line Tools (CLT). What is the purpose of non-series Shimano components? Enter the ID of the work item or search for work items with titles that match your text. Go ahead and make Azure DevOps your own. You can open a PR in Visual Studio and then review branch policies as described in the Browser tab. Once you complete the install, verify its installed via the dashboard. We are using self-hosted Azure DevOps to manage our git repositories, and the "Pull Request Merge Conflict Extension" by Microsoft DevLabs. Auto-merge merge conflicts of specific files in AzureDevops, How Intuit democratizes AI development across teams through reusability. An old extension that doesnt use the latest features may be worse that having nothing at all. WebCertified Azure DevOps Expert and AWS/Azure Solutions Architect, passionate about DevOps, Cloud-Native Technologies and Cloud virtualization. For detailed instructions, see Copy changes with cherry-pick. To address reviewers' changes, and respond to and resolve review comments, see Address comments. Additional users or groups to include as reviewers on the new pull request. You can copy one of the queries and paste it after the, Name or ID of subscription. Visual Studio Code how to resolve merge conflicts with git? Is this correct? v) Repeat step i for next time. Products this is used with VERY IMPORTANT, will it work on the system Im using? Dependabot commands and options Bump @typescript-eslint/eslint-plugin from 5.52.0 to 5.54.0 b70f6b1 dependabot bot requested a review from jessehouwing as a code owner 5 days ago New release that replaces popular Slack Integration. For more information, see, Annotate the file to see who changed what. rev2023.3.3.43278. This seems to confirm my assumption. Edit the PR description by selecting the Edit icon in the Description section. Review and resolve pull request merge conflicts on the web. To add reviewers, open the PR in your browser, and then make your updates on the PR's Overview page. You can configure the default subscription by using. git pull git fetch?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Source availability Another important factor, do I need to see how its built, do I want to contribute? If that happens, you can change the target branch of an active PR: You can share a pull request by email to notify reviewers and communicate with team members. Learn more about Stack Overflow the company, and our products. WebOn branch develop You are in the middle of an am session. We know where to find extensions and how to install them. To cherry-pick changes from a completed PR, select Cherry-pick on the PR's Overview page. You can still view the abandoned PR, and it stays linked to work items. When you're ready to have your changes reviewed, select Create to create the PR. The --description parameter accepts Markdown entry, and each value in the argument is a new line of the PR description. When software implements your policies and procedures you are more productive and happier to use it. To abandon your changes and your PR without merging, select Abandon from the dropdown list on the Complete button. A file was renamed on the server during a get or checkin operation or in the source branch during a merge or rollback operation. Fill in your details below or click an icon to log in: You are commenting using your WordPress.com account. You can add details during PR creation with az repos pr create, or update details in existing PRs with az repos pr update. 0. Now lets make some changes to both the master branch on the repo and the master branch locally. Squash changes when merging to squash merge your PR. Open a pull request in the web portal. The branch doesn't contain a reverted commit for each of the commits in the original PR. Select Complete in the upper right of the PR view to complete your PR after the reviewers approve of the changes. Edit the source and target branches as needed, enter a title and optional description, and select Create. Asking for help, clarification, or responding to other answers. Provides Infrastructure as Code. To reactivate an abandoned PR at any time, open the PR from the Abandoned tab in the Pull Request view, and select Reactivate at upper right. Why do you paint rooms in your house? Don't worry if you don't have all of the work items, reviewers, or details ready when you create your PR. Open a pull request in the web portal. Used by Azure DevOps Demo Generator. If your team needs to collaborate to resolve a large number of conflicts, for example after a merge operation in a large codebase, a public workspace on a shared dev machine might help. Conflict resolutions applied to a three-way merge are seldom successful or valid when rebasing all the PR commits individually. To link work items to an existing PR, use, To list the work items linked to a PR, use. On the Repos > Pull requests page, select New pull request at upper right. (LogOut/ For the email feature to work, your administrator for Azure DevOps Server must configure an SMTP server. 1 We are using self-hosted Azure DevOps to manage our git repositories, and the "Pull Request Merge Conflict Extension" by Microsoft DevLabs. How to handle a hobby that makes income in US. You can also remove recipients.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Do you know any documentation/sources that can confirm that they should be equal? Links created in the branch or from commits stay in the work item. Trying to understand how to get this basic Fourier Series, Linear Algebra - Linear transformation question. Space separated. However, it is not necessary that higher accuracy models always give the accurate results, as sometimes, the improvement in models accuracy can be due to over-fitting too. To link work items, open the PR in your browser, and then make your updates on the PR's Overview page. Click Conflicts to see it. Are the reviews that are posted good? Continuous Code Quality, takes Lint functionality to the server. Why is there a voltage on my HDMI and coaxial cables? To set completion options and complete an existing PR, use az repos pr update with the required id parameter. The overview lists only failed policies, but you can see all the policy checks by selecting View checks. By default, the window shows only the conflicts caused by the most recent operation you attempted. On the Overview page, select Set auto-complete. This will allow you to review and modify the merge conflicts on the PR page. Azure DevOps organization URL. Git is distributed version control system designed to handle everything from small to very large projects with speed and efficiency.The foundation of DevOps, begins with using source code control. Existing policies are still enforced. git merge, ? Once all required reviewers approve your pull request (PR) and the PR meets all branch policy requirements, you can merge your changes into the target branch and complete the PR. Accepted values: New description for the pull request. You can add reviewers, link work items, and add tags to the PR. To open the PR in your browser after creation, use the --open parameter. Looking through those repos is a great way to get ideas for your own extensions. On the New pull request screen, select Create. Now right-click on master and choose Merge From and make sure master branch is your source and feature-branch is the target. To add other templates, select Add a template and then choose a template from the dropdown list. Each conflict contains information and sometimes links that might help you resolve it. How often updated Doesnt tell you much by itself, but should it be updated because what it connects to is getting updated? It is possible to resolve some merge conflicts on site. How to resolve merge conflicts in Azure DevOps current UI. In this post, App Dev Manager Larry Duff shows how to customize Azure DevOps with Extensions. The branch created during this revert has a single commit that reverts all the file changes from the original PR. Prerequisites You will need: Install Git on your development computer. Before a Git pull request can complete, any conflicts with the target branch must be resolved. Unlike a merge or rebase, cherry-pick only brings the changes from the commits you select, instead of all the changes in a branch. Removing a link only removes the link between the work item and the PR. For instructions on resolving merge conflicts, see Resolve merge conflicts.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. In Azure Boards, from Backlogs or Queries in the Work view, open a work item that's linked to the branch. Asking for help, clarification, or responding to other answers. You can press and hold either the Ctrl or the Shift key to select multiple conflicts. If the operation that caused the conflict is a merge or a rollback, you can choose the menu control to the right of History and then select either Source History or Target History. Or if you decide not to proceed with the changes in the PR, you can abandon the PR. On the PR Overview page, branch policy requirements have an (LogOut/ Resolve Git merge conflicts in favor of their changes during a pull,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in?). , , . At the time of writing DevOps doesn't have any built in tool to resolve a pull request merge c Create a new branch locally, pull the branch and make some changes to the file in GitHub and commit the change. A Git repository with the value stored in an environment variable. DevOps Stack Exchange is a question and answer site for software engineers working on automated testing, continuous delivery, service integration and monitoring, and building SDLC infrastructure. Edit the file with reported merge conflicts locally. To set up the the merge conflicts, you will follow these steps: Now that you have two different versions of the same file some text on the master branch in GitHub that differs from the code on your local machine both are committed. You can edit the text of the file, ave and proceed. With this extension, you can resolve these conflicts on the web, as part of the pull request merge, instead of performing the merge and resolving conflicts in a local clone. To try to resolve selected conflicts by using all the preceding automerge options, select one or more conflicts and then choose AutoMerge. Remember that someone who has a bad experience will tell fifty people, and only one in fifty people that have a good experience will write a review, so bad reviews dont completely tell the story. My assumption is that the resulting artifacts contain both the For example, to see the policies in effect on PR #28, run the following command: Azure DevOps CLI commands aren't supported for Azure DevOps Server on-premises. Before the first time you save a PR, you can switch the source and target branches of the PR by selecting the Switch source and target branches icon next to the branch names. To add a git tag to the test or production releases, the following yaml code can be added to the Azure DevOps pipeline. Equation alignment in aligned environment not working properly. Accepted values: Name or ID of the Azure subscription. How to install aws cli on a self-hosted azure DevOps Windows agent?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019 | TFS 2018.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. From Home, select Pull Requests to view lists of PRs opened by you or assigned to you. Step 6 Solve any conflicts by clicking on Merge. In 2 years, I've never Set autocomplete to complete a PR automatically when it passes all required approvals and branch policies. Implementing Azure DevOps Solutions: Learn about Azure DevOps Services to successfully apply DevOps strategies, Organize Azure resources in resource groups using portal, PowerShell, AzureCLI, Azure WAF guided investigation Notebook using Microsoft Sentinel for automated false positive tuning, Microsoft Cost Management updatesFebruary 2023, Azure VMware Solution in Microsoft Azure Government streamlines migration efforts, Agile teams align and get to market faster with Mural and Microsoft, What's new in Azure Data & AI: Azure is the best place to build and run AI workloads.
Anthony Ames Nippy Age, Swansea Woman Assault, Building Collapse Due To Foundation Failure Case Study, Articles A